Job description

  • Researches, evaluates and recommends hardware and software products that will enhance the capabilities of the organization’s information systems
  • Liaise with functional or operational area managers to understand their current and future information needs and determine how information systems should be installed, configured and maintained to best meet these needs
  • Ensures that applications and infrastructure are current and available to support business operations
  • Ensures that technology problems and service requests are resolved in accordance with service level objectives and information systems policies. Effectively communicates technology changes and outages to impacted business users
  • Interacts regularly with site/region executives, service line and operational leaders to collect and understand new business needs, relevant issues or adoption barriers
  • Locates existing solutions or develops new technology to solve site/region issues where appropriate
  • Ensures that the local site/region technology and infrastructure meets or exceeds established uptime targets through capacity planning, backup & recovery planning, lifecycle planning and server health monitoring
  • Investigates, tests and applies necessary system and application updates/patches to reduce exposure to malicious or unauthorized access. Also ensures that all system software is properly licensed and tracked
  • Performs human resources responsibilities for staff which include interviewing and selection of new employees, promotions, staff development, performance evaluations, compensation changes, resolution of employee concerns, corrective actions, terminations, and overall employee morale.
  • Develops and recommends operating and capital budgets and controls expenditures within approved budget objectives.
  • Responsible for understanding and adhering to the organization’s Code of Ethical Conduct and for ensuring that personal actions, and the actions of employees supervised, comply with the policies, regulations, and laws applicable to the organization’s business.
